> a) How can we typically model a Web Application say a JSP, a Servlet, a
> JSP-EJB application as a test plan ?
> (Does this simply involves specifying FORM parameter names,values and
> URL or anything else is also involved )

If your application is browsed by a browser, JMeter can simulate it.  You 
need to know the HTTP requests that your browser generates, and yes, that's 
mostly URL's and form parameters.  JMeter doesn't test javascript currently, 
though.

>
> b) Can we measure the performance of the whole application or the
> performance of only rendering the first (front) page of the application
> is possible through JMeter ?

Images, CSS stylesheets, etc aren't automatically located and downloaded by 
JMeter.  I believe there is someone working on it (well, maybe that's you - I 
don't keep track of all the names too well!).  However, for most 
applications, the performance of image downloading would not be the crucial 
factor.  In any case, I don't think JMeter is an ideal tool for test 
bandwidth.  It is better for testing a highly dynamic and CPU intensive web 
application.
